The Tigard Tigers will venture away from home to take on the West Linn Lions at 7:00 p.m. on Friday.
Last Friday, Tigard came up short against Sherwood and fell 21-14. The defeat continues a trend for the Tigers in their matchups with the Bowmen: they've now lost six in a row.
Meanwhile, West Linn put another one in the bag on Friday to keep their perfect season alive. They never let Skyview onto the board and left with a 45-0 victory. That 45 point margin sets a new team best for the Lions this season.
Tigard's loss dropped their record down to 1-3. As for West Linn, their win was their fifth straight on the road dating back to last season, which pushed their record up to 4-0.
Tigard was dealt a bruising 53-14 defeat at the hands of West Linn in their previous matchup back in October of 2023. Can Tigard avenge their loss or is history doomed to repeat itself? We'll find out soon enough.
